I didn't quite get the point when private symbols pass through the proxy. What
will cause the problem in such a situation? How about the proxy get/set the
target without passing through handler?
For example```jsvar psym=Symbol('private', true);var obj={};var proxy=new
Proxy(obj, { get:function(){console.log('Capture');},
set:function(){console.log('Capture');});proxy[psym] // without triggering get
handlerproxy[psym]='sth' // without triggering set handler```Just simply
doesn't grant the proxy the right to operate on private symbols
